5.6.4.2.7 Audio Interface
MAGIC TH6 supports analogue as well as digital AES/EBU Audio interfaces.
If the digital Audio inputs are used, a Sample Rate Converter is available so
that external adjustments are not required if there are different digital sources
and drains.
FIG. 44 AUDIO INTERFACE
Mode
•The operating mode analogue or digital can be set separately for the Au-
dio Input and the Audio Output.
AES/EBU Interface
•If the digital output is selected, the configuration for the AES/EBU Inter-
face is displayed. Under Clock Source of digital output you can select
the following options:
Internal: The AES/EBU output clock is derived from the internal sys-
tem clock.
External: The AES/EBU output clock is derived by the external clock
connected via the AES/EBU/CLK adapter cable. The clock rate of the
connected clock must be 48-kHz.
Recovered: The AES/EBU output clock is derived from the digital in-
put signal of the interface. This configuration is usually to be selected if
you use the digital input of the system. In this way a synchronous func-
tioning of the transmission chain is ensured
NOTE
If you are using MAGIC TH6 ISDN in the ISDN operating mode, the clock of
the AES/EBU output is derived from the ISDN clock. Therefore, if the ISDN
Mode is selected, this settings will not be displayed.
The AES/EBU input always works with recovered clock, therefore only a
configuration of the output is required.
